Windowsで仮想サーバーを構築する!手順とセキュリティ対策ガイド

Windows環境で仮想サーバーを構築することは、仮想化技術を活用して複数のサーバーを一つの物理マシン上で動作させることを意味します。この記事では、Hyper-VやVMwareなどの仮想化ソフトウェアを使用して、Windows上で仮想サーバーを構築する手順と、セキュリティを確保するための重要な対策について説明します。仮想サーバーの構築には、ハードウェア要件やソフトウェアライセンスの理解が必要であり、これらの要素を適切に設定することで、効率的で安全な仮想環境を実現できます。さらに、構築後のセキュリティ対策やデータバックアップの重要性についても触れ、Windows環境での仮想サーバー運用におけるベストプラクティスを紹介します。
イントロダクション
Windows環境で仮想サーバーを構築することは、ITインフラの柔軟性を高め、リソースの効率的な利用を可能にします。仮想サーバーの構築には、まず十分なスペックのホストマシンを用意する必要があります。具体的には、高速なCPU、十分なRAM、および大容量のストレージが必須です。これらのハードウェアリソースは、仮想サーバーのパフォーマンスに直接影響するため、慎重に選択する必要があります。
仮想サーバーを構築するには、Windows Serverのライセンスを取得し、適切な仮想化ソフトウェアをインストールします。一般的な選択肢としては、Hyper-VやVMwareがあります。これらのソフトウェアは、仮想マシンの作成と管理を容易にし、複数のオペレーティングシステムを一つの物理マシン上で実行できるようにします。インストール後、仮想サーバーのネットワーク設定を行います。これには、仮想ネットワークアダプターの作成、IPアドレスやサブネットマスクの設定、およびファイアウォール設定が含まれます。
セキュリティ対策は、仮想サーバーの構築において非常に重要です。定期的なWindows Updateの適用、強力なパスワードの設定、ファイアウォールの有効化、およびアンチウイルスソフトウェアの導入は、セキュリティリスクを軽減するために不可欠です。また、データ損失を防ぐために、仮想サーバーのデータを定期的にバックアップすることも重要です。これらの対策を実施することで、Windows環境で安全かつ効率的な仮想サーバーを構築できます。
仮想サーバー構築の前提条件
Windows環境で仮想サーバーを構築するには、まず十分なスペックのホストマシンを用意する必要があります。具体的には、高速なCPU、十分なRAM、および大容量のストレージが求められます。これらのリソースは、仮想サーバーのパフォーマンスに直接影響するため、慎重に選定する必要があります。
仮想サーバー構築の次のステップでは、Windows Serverのライセンスを取得し、仮想化ソフトウェアをインストールします。一般的な仮想化ソフトウェアには、Hyper-VやVMwareなどがあります。これらのソフトウェアを使用することで、複数の仮想マシンを簡単に作成し、管理することができます。
仮想サーバーのネットワーク設定も重要なステップです。仮想ネットワークアダプターの作成、IPアドレスやサブネットマスクの設定、およびファイアウォール設定を行うことで、仮想サーバーのネットワーク環境を整えることができます。これらの設定を適切に行うことで、仮想サーバーのセキュリティとパフォーマンスを向上させることができます。
Windows Serverのインストールと仮想化ソフトウェアの設定
Windows環境で仮想サーバーを構築するには、まずWindows Serverのインストールから始めます。インストールするバージョンは、使用目的や必要な機能に応じて選択します。インストールが完了したら、次にHyper-Vなどの仮想化ソフトウェアを設定します。Hyper-VはWindows Serverに標準で搭載されているため、追加のソフトウェアを購入する必要がなく、コストを抑えることができます。
仮想化ソフトウェアの設定では、まず仮想スイッチの作成から始めます。仮想スイッチは、仮想マシン同士や外部ネットワークとの通信を可能にするための重要なコンポーネントです。仮想スイッチの設定が完了したら、次に仮想マシンを作成します。仮想マシンの設定では、CPUやメモリ、ストレージの割り当てを行います。これらのリソースは、仮想サーバーのパフォーマンスに直接影響するため、慎重に割り当てる必要があります。
仮想サーバーの構築が完了したら、次にネットワーク設定を行います。ネットワーク設定では、仮想ネットワークアダプターの作成やIPアドレス、サブネットマスクの設定を行います。また、ファイアウォールの設定も重要です。ファイアウォールは、不正なアクセスから仮想サーバーを保護するための重要なセキュリティ対策です。
仮想サーバーのネットワーク設定
仮想サーバーのネットワーク設定は、外部からのアクセスを可能にし、内部のネットワークと安全に接続するために非常に重要です。仮想ネットワークアダプターを作成することで、仮想サーバーは物理的なネットワークに接続できます。このアダプターは、仮想サーバーとホストマシン間の通信を可能にします。次に、IPアドレスやサブネットマスクの設定を行います。これにより、仮想サーバーはネットワーク上で一意に識別され、他のデバイスと通信できるようになります。
さらに、ファイアウォール設定も重要なステップです。ファイアウォールは、不正なアクセスから仮想サーバーを保護するために不可欠です。Windowsのファイアウォール機能を使用して、特定のポートやプロトコルに対するアクセスを制御できます。これらの設定を適切に行うことで、仮想サーバーのセキュリティを強化できます。また、仮想サーバーのネットワーク設定は、ホストマシンのネットワーク設定とも密接に関連しています。ネットワークセキュリティの観点から、これらの設定を慎重に検討する必要があります。
セキュリティ対策の実施
Windowsで仮想サーバーを構築した後は、セキュリティ対策を実施することが非常に重要です。まず、Windows Update を定期的に実行して、最新のセキュリティパッチを適用する必要があります。これにより、既知の脆弱性を悪用した攻撃からサーバーを保護できます。また、強力なパスワード を設定し、不要なポートやサービスを閉じることで、不正アクセスのリスクを低減できます。
さらに、ファイアウォール を有効化し、必要な通信のみを許可するように設定することが推奨されます。これにより、不正なアクセスやマルウェアの通信をブロックできます。また、アンチウイルスソフトウェア を導入し、定期的にスキャンを実行することで、マルウェアの検出と駆除が可能です。これらのセキュリティ対策を実施することで、仮想サーバーの安全性を高め、データの保護が可能になります。
データバックアップの重要性
仮想サーバーのデータを保護するためには、データバックアップが不可欠です。Windows環境で仮想サーバーを構築する際には、定期的なバックアップの実施が重要となります。仮想サーバーのデータは、スナップショットやバックアップソフトウェアを使用して、別のストレージに保存することができます。これにより、ハードウェアの故障やソフトウェアの不具合、さらには人為的なミスによるデータ損失を防ぐことができます。
バックアップの頻度は、データの重要性や変更頻度に応じて決定する必要があります。重要なデータについては、毎日または毎週バックアップを取ることを検討してください。また、バックアップデータは、元のデータとは別の場所に保存することが推奨されます。これにより、災害時などにもデータの復旧が可能になります。仮想サーバーのデータ保護を徹底することで、ビジネスの継続性を確保し、貴重なデータを守ることができます。
まとめ
Windows環境で仮想サーバーを構築するには、まずホストマシンのスペックを確認する必要があります。仮想サーバーをスムーズに動作させるためには、高速なCPU、十分なRAM、および大容量のストレージが不可欠です。次に、Windows Serverのライセンスを取得し、仮想化ソフトウェア(Hyper-VやVMwareなど)をインストールします。これにより、複数の仮想サーバーを構築し、管理することができます。
仮想サーバーのネットワーク設定では、仮想ネットワークアダプターの作成、IPアドレスやサブネットマスクの設定、およびファイアウォール設定が重要です。これらの設定を適切に行うことで、仮想サーバー間の通信や、外部ネットワークとの接続を安全に制御できます。また、セキュリティ対策として、定期的なWindows Update、強力なパスワード設定、ファイアウォールの有効化、およびアンチウイルスソフトウェアの導入が推奨されます。これらの対策を実施することで、仮想サーバーの安全性を高めることができます。
データ損失を防ぐために、仮想サーバーのデータを定期的にバックアップすることが重要です。バックアップは、ハードウェア障害やソフトウェアの不具合、さらにはウイルス感染などによるデータ損失からシステムを保護します。以上の点を考慮することで、Windows環境で安全かつ効率的な仮想サーバーを構築できます。
よくある質問
Windowsで仮想サーバーを構築するメリットは何ですか?
Windowsで仮想サーバーを構築するメリットは、ハードウェアリソースの効率化やテスト環境の迅速な構築などが挙げられます。仮想サーバーを使用することで、1台の物理サーバー上で複数の仮想マシンを実行でき、リソースの無駄遣いを減らすことができます。また、仮想マシンは簡単に作成や削除ができるため、開発やテストの効率化にも貢献します。さらに、仮想サーバーは物理ハードウェアの障害に強いという特性もあり、ハードウェアの障害時に迅速に復旧できるというメリットもあります。
仮想サーバーのセキュリティ対策として最も重要なことは何ですか?
仮想サーバーのセキュリティ対策として最も重要なことは、管理者権限の適切な管理と定期的なソフトウェアの更新です。管理者権限を持つユーザーを最小限に抑えることで、不正アクセスのリスクを軽減できます。また、OSや仮想化ソフトウェアの脆弱性への対処も迅速に行う必要があります。さらに、ファイアウォールの設定や、マルウェア対策ソフトウェアの導入なども、仮想サーバーのセキュリティを高めるための重要な対策です。継続的な監視とログの分析も、セキュリティインシデントの早期発見に役立ちます。
Windowsで仮想サーバーを構築する際の推奨される仮想化ソフトウェアは何ですか?
Windowsで仮想サーバーを構築する際の推奨される仮想化ソフトウェアとしては、Hyper-VやVMwareなどが挙げられます。Hyper-VはWindows Serverに標準で搭載されているため、追加のライセンス費用が不要です。また、VMware vSphereは、企業向けの強力な仮想化プラットフォームであり、高度な機能と柔軟性を提供します。どちらの選択肢も、豊富な機能と高いパフォーマンスを提供するため、多くのユーザーに支持されています。
仮想サーバーのパフォーマンスを最適化する方法は何ですか?
仮想サーバーのパフォーマンスを最適化する方法としては、リソースの適切な割り当てやストレージの最適化などが挙げられます。仮想マシンに割り当てるCPUやメモリの量を適切に設定することで、パフォーマンスの低下を防ぐことができます。また、SSDの使用やストレージの階層化によって、ディスクI/Oのパフォーマンスを向上させることも効果的です。さらに、ネットワーク設定の最適化も重要であり、仮想ネットワークの構成や帯域幅の管理を行うことで、ネットワークパフォーマンスを高めることができます。
Deja una respuesta
Lo siento, debes estar conectado para publicar un comentario.
関連ブログ記事